Stalin - Trotsky: A Battle to Death (2015)

Stalin - Trotsky: A Battle to Death (2015) poster

For 20 years, theirs was an ideological duel between two visions of Communism; a political duel, a duel for power, and above all, a duel to the death. By having Trotsky exiled and finally assassinated, Stalin gained sole control of Russia and became the unassailable dictator of the country.
